the koch brothers, industrialists david and charles koch, whose combined net worth has been estimated$100 billion, have assembled what political calls a privatized political and policy advocacy operation like no other in american history. one that in key areas eclipses even the republican party. and their network includes hundreds of donors and employees 1,200 full-time year-round staffers in 107 offices nationwide. the network reportedly plans to spend $889 million a cycle, more than double what the rnc spent in the last presidential cycle. with jeb bush struggling to gain traction in the gop presidential race, it's become somewhat trendy to claim that money somehow doesn't matter in politics. yet evidence in proving that claim is all around us. as "the new york times" details in a great piece today, the very richest have been able to quietly shape tax policy that have allow themed to shield billions in income. the ultra wealthy paid a 27% tax rate two decades. yet by 2012, thanks to a combination of creative accounting and financial influence, the ultra wealthy brought their tax rat
